The Major features of the ocean floor are:
Continental ShelfContinental SlopeContinental RiseAbyssal PlainOceanic TrenchMid-Ocean RidgeExplanation:
1. Continental Shelf: This refers to the part of the land on every continent that is covered with water that is not too deep. The types of animals that can be found on the continental shelf are:
Crab, Tuna, Lobster, Dungeness cod, etc. Within the Continental shelf, there are permanent rocks that house other organisms such as sponges, anemones, clams, sponges, oysters. The continental shelf also contains the route of migration for bigger animals such as sea turtles dolphins and even whales.
2. Continental Slope: This spans from the shelf break to the continental rise. It can slope up to 4 degrees. Slopes can be created by faulting, slumping of huge boulders of sediments, rifting, etc.
Some of the aquatic animals that can be found in this region include but are not limited to:
Sablefish, Dover sole rockfish, etc.
3. Continental rise
This part of the ocean floor usually has a very steep gradient or angle slope. It slopes very steeply into the abyssal plain of the ocean.
The following can help form continental rise:
Mass wasting;deposition from contour currents and the longitudinal settling of biogenic and clastic particles4. Abyssal Plain.
This is the real bottom of the ocean. There is a very high probability that one would find animals such as nematodes, polychaetes, etc which are all types of worms down there. The Abyssal plain is also home to molluscs, and echinoderms.
5. Oceanic Trench
Sometimes there is a long and narrow indenture or depression along the seafloor. These are called Trenches. Trenches are sometimes formed by the boundaries between one lithospheric plate and another. The deepest trench on earth is found in the Pacific Ocean. It has been nick-named the Challenger Deep and said to be the deepest point known on earth reaching almost 11 kilometers.
6. Mid-Ocean Ridge
This is a mountain range underneath the ocean. It is formed when there is an upward push by convection currents of the mantle beneath the oceanic crust. When this happens and molten magma is ejected or created at the boundary between the plates, the result is a Mid-Oceanic Ridge.

what is the other term used to describe tropical cyclone when it is formed in the northwestern part of the pacific ocean
Answer:
Typhoons
Explanation:
A tropical cyclone is a word that is used by meteorologists to explain a rotating, organized system of clouds & thunderstorms that take their origins over tropical or subtropical waters and also possess closed but low-level circulation.
Now, In the Northwest part of the Pacific ocean, these tropical cyclones which are west of the dateline are referred to as Typhoons while In the southwest Pacific and in the Indian Ocean they are called Cyclones. Lastly, those that form over the Atlantic Ocean or eastern Pacific Ocean are referred to as hurricanes

What special label do you have to use when naming ionic compounds with transition metals?
A) Roman Numerals
B) Greek Numerals
Naming Ionic compounds with transition metals requires the use of a roman numeral. The charge of the metal ion must be written in the name of the compound with a roman numeral. This is because transition metals can have more than one valence (or charge).
